    Your computer has powered up OK but you didn't hear a "beep" after POST was completed.
    Choose the most two likely answers:

    a) no beep means POST has failed

    b) this is normal

    c) the computers internal speaker may be disconnected or malfunctioning

    d) the option may be disabled in the BIOS

    e) it depends on the make of your computer
